Videos The Surprising Factors That Impact Testosterone Levels: A new video by Dylan Gemelli

1 word to sum it up: STRESS

we are under way more stress now then ever. much of it is beyond our control
Sleep is major cause for many problems but people still doesn't give much importance to proper sleep........
